There are a lot of inspiring Down Syndrome stories and my favourite is Tim Harrison. 


Tim opened his own restaurant, he always dreamed of owning one. In his restaurant, he serves food, drinks and hugs. Tim didn't let his disability prevent his dreams and now he made them come true.
